Exporting Reports From Crystal Reports to Excel
Exporting to excel after previewing the report will result in the columns being mismatched at times.
When you set up your report, unselect Print if you choose not to print, and then select File. - Select the check box File.
- Select Browse and pick a location where you want to save the document.
- Select Excel (or any format) in the dropdown.
- Click Ok. An exported Excel file displays.
